Output d403f503bc81c6fb359d9122cc4a06ea7f3c2e52763ee395d45c48d65fa4a405:3

value
5639423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f14806b65813dc636ed7aa308df8d0c0225d6c OP_EQUAL
address
3MqFdGYD21sjbXBo8nYh6orDYTYQTeyTE9
transaction
d403f503bc81c6fb359d9122cc4a06ea7f3c2e52763ee395d45c48d65fa4a405